Inputs That Shape the Scope

The working brief may cover master data, user roles, field definitions, workflow states, approval rules, calculations, reports and migration samples. Rather than approving each item in isolation, stakeholders should trace how information moves between them. This exposes duplicated entry and clarifies which record should be treated as authoritative.

Responsible Data and Exception Handling

Controls are most useful when tied to a real failure mode. Consider poor source data, excessive permissions, undefined corrections, parallel spreadsheets, untested calculations and unclear support ownership; for each one, record prevention, detection and recovery responsibility. Generic claims such as 'fully secure' should be avoided because security also depends on hosting, credentials and operational practice.

How Users Can Validate the Service

Acceptance testing should include a normal transaction, incomplete input, authorised correction, approval exception, report check and role-based access test. Testers need expected results, representative roles and anonymised data. Recording actual versus expected behaviour gives both teams a precise correction list and separates defects from new requests.
